Low back and leg pain
Lumbago and leg pain refer to symptoms of pain in the lower back and legs caused by various reasons. Most lumbago and leg pain manifest as chronic pain, with mild pain normally. However, when overexertion or the disease worsens, severe lower back pain occurs, feeling like a needle prick. Patients may be unable to turn over in bed, and experience leg pain, numbness, and weakness when walking, leading to inconvenient movement. Incorrect sleeping postures can also exacerbate lumbago and leg pain, which is particularly noticeable in the morning. There are many causes of lumbago and leg pain. Various lumbar diseases and surgeries can lead to symptoms of lumbago and leg pain. Additionally, some gynecological diseases, urinary system diseases, and rheumatic immune diseases can also present with lumbago and leg pain.
